Typically when you go to start your car and you only getting a clicking it is usually do to your starter needing replacement. A starter has brushes and contacts inside and after so many "starts" they can wear out and stop working. This means a new starter and getting you back on the road. Typically if your car is overheating that means that you have an issue with your cooling system. Typically overheating happens when you are low on coolant it can also happen though to a faulty thermostat and is not opening and closing at the correct times. A noise when turning could be due to an issue with your ball joints. Ball joints are a vital component in your suspension system. If they have excess movement they can cause a noise, and they will cause poor tire wear when they are worn out.
